Haparanda vs Saint Denis, Reunion Climate & Distance Between

Reunion flag
  • The distance between Haparanda, Sweden and Saint Denis, Reunion, Reunion is approximately 10,000 km or 6,214 mi.
  • To reach Haparanda in this distance one would set out from Saint Denis, Reunion bearing 347.7°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Haparanda bearing 330.9° or NNW .
  • Haparanda has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c) whereas Saint Denis, Reunion has a tropical monsoonal climate (Am).
  • The mean temperature is 22.5 °C (40.5°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 22 °C (39.6°F) more in Haparanda.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 983 mm (38.7 in) less which is equivalent to 983 l/m² (24.13 US gal/ft²) or 9,830,000 l/ha (1,050,892 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• There are 834 fewer hours of sunlight per year in Haparanda. In whichever way circa 2h 18' less per day or about 2/3 as many.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 43.3° lower in Haparanda than in Saint Denis, Reunion.
  • Relative humidity levels are 13.3% higher.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 19.1°C (34.4°F) lower.
